Sir Julian Pauncefote to Mr. Blaine.

Sir: Her Majesty’s Government has received a communication from the King of Samoa complaining that the adherents of the rebellious chief, Mataafa, are defying and obstructing the authority of the supreme court of Samoa at Malie, and requesting the assistance of the foreign men of war at Samoa with a view to enable the court to execute its warrants.

Lord Salisbury understands that a similar communication has been addressed to the U. S. Government by King Malietoa, and he is anxious to learn what view they take of the King’s appeal and the nature of the instructions which they propose to send to their consul at Apia and the municipal president.

I have, etc.,

Julian Pauncefote.
